Wasting is a malnutrition condition that needs to be addressed in Indonesia. Weight loss in children or failure to gain weight due to lack of energy and protein intake causes wasting. Objective: To determine whether there is a relationship between the characteristics and knowledge of mothers regarding nutritional status with the care of toddlers who experience wasting in the Helvetia Health Center area, Medan. The study used a quantitative approach, focusing on numerically analyzing objective phenomena. Of the 45 mothers with wasting toddlers at the Helvetia Health Center, 40 mothers were selected as samples using the Slovin formula. Data analysis was conducted using the multivariate analysis method. Questionnaires were distributed for data collection and then analyzed by applying the chi-square test. Results: The results of this study showed that the value of the p-value was 0.000 (<0.05), so that the null hypothesis (H0) was rejected. Conclusion: There is a relationship between the characteristics and knowledge of mothers about nutritional status and the care of wasting toddlers.
